When making a weather forecast for the points of tourist routes, a numerical forecasting method is used. The numerical model of weather forecasting is based on the numerical solution of a system of hydrothermodynamic equations taking into account processes in the atmosphere. Information from weather balloons, weather satellites and ground-based weather stations is used as input data for the models.
